How to maintain Reliable Lowboy Iron #2000IR Steam/Electric with Cork for long-term use?+
To maintain the Reliable Lowboy Iron #2000IR for long-term use, first clean the soleplate weekly with a non-abrasive pad to remove starch and residuenever use metal brushes. The cork handle can be wiped with a damp cloth and mild soap, then dried immediately to prevent mold. Monthly, flush the steam chamber by running a 50/50 white vinegar and water solution through the iron while it's cool, then rinse with clean water. Check the cord and hose connections for wear every quarter; replace any cracked or frayed parts. Lubricate the solenoid connection points with a food-grade silicone grease if they stick.

What is the cleaning and maintenance procedure for the Reliable Lowboy Iron #2000IR?+
For the Reliable Lowboy Iron #2000IR, a weekly cleaning routine is recommended: unplug and let cool, then wipe the soleplate with a damp cloth and a gentle cleaner like diluted white vinegar to remove starch. Use a plastic scraper for stuck-on residue. Monthly, flush the system: fill the steam generator with a 50/50 vinegar-water solution, run steam through the iron for 5 minutes, then rinse with clean water. The cork handle should be wiped with a mild soap solution and dried immediately. Inspect the cord and hose for damage monthly.
